Fracture of little toe on foot

Fracture of the phalanx of the little toe of the foot is a fairly common type of injury, as it is not difficult to "earn" it. Most often, a fracture of the little finger on the leg occurs when playing football, as a result of the falling of a heavy object on the foot, squeezing fingers, tucking the legs. But, even just stumbling on the flat floor, you can break this finger, tk. the bones in it are very thin.

However, whatever the cause of the fracture of the toe, medical attention is required to avoid complications. It should be borne in mind that as a result of a fracture, motor nerve damage or tendon adhesion can occur, which in the end often leads to loss of functions of the little finger. Also, after a fracture, a purulent process may develop, threatening the amputation of the finger.

When palpation of the little finger, there is a crunching of bone fragments, and the finger itself takes an unnatural position. After a time, the pain intensifies, the swelling begins to grab other fingers and a foot. The degree of severity of symptoms depends on the severity and localization of the fracture. In the case when the main phalanx, adjacent to the foot, is damaged, the size of the edema and hematoma will be greater than if the distal phalanx is damaged.

Fracture of the little toe of the foot - what to do?

The first thing to do in case of a fracture is to call a doctor. If, for some reason, you can not get medical help quickly, you should act in this way:

  1. Limit the load on the leg and keep it in a raised position.
  2. In case of an open fracture, disinfect the wound.
  3. Apply a cold compress to the damaged finger to prevent swelling (for 10 to 15 minutes).
  4. Tightly pribintovat little finger to the next finger.
  5. With strong pain, take an anesthetic.

Fracture of the little finger on the leg - treatment

First of all, after a physical examination, it is required to take an X-ray photograph, which will determine the nature of the fracture. Depending on this, therapeutic measures will be carried out, but, first of all, anesthesia is carried out at any fracture.

If the nail phalanx is broken, perforation of the nail plate may be required (if blood is accumulated under it). Gypsum dressing in the event of a fracture of such a localization is not required. The little finger can be fixed with a plaster to the next healthy finger for a period of about two weeks.

If the middle or the main phalanx is broken, the plantar gypsum longite is applied for a period of 1 to 1.5 months. In the warm season it is recommended to replace gypsum with Scotch (a modern synthetic substitute for gypsum).

In the case of a complex fracture with displacement, an open reposition of the finger bones is required, which is performed under local anesthesia. If there is an open wound, you may need an injection of tetanus and antibiotic therapy.

During the entire treatment, it is recommended to keep the foot in a stationary state, it is forbidden to attack it. It is best to place the injured leg in a raised position on the pillow or roller.

How to develop a pinky after a fracture?

After the complete fusion of the fracture to restore the function of the damaged little finger, a rehabilitation course is prescribed, including physical procedures, massage, physiotherapy exercises, and vitamin therapy. The recovery period takes about two months.
